Job Overview:

As a Quality Inspector II, you’ll play a critical role in ensuring our products meet rigorous quality standards throughout the manufacturing process. You’ll perform in-process and first-piece inspections, identify defects, and work closely with production and quality teams to maintain compliance with customer, industry, and regulatory requirements. This role is ideal for a detail-oriented professional who takes pride in precision and continuous improvement.

A Day in the Life:

• Perform in-process and first-piece inspections at various stages of manufacturing

• Use precision measurement tools (calipers, micrometers, gauges, and test equipment) to verify dimensions, tolerances, and functionality

• Identify, document, and report defects on non-conformities in products and components

• Collaborate with production teams to implement corrective actions and prevent defect recurrence

• Maintain accurate inspection records, measurements, test results, and corrective action documentation

• Monitor production processes to ensure compliance with established quality parameters

• Verify compliance with industry standards, customer requirements, and company quality policies

• Participate in continuous improvement initiatives to enhance quality and efficiency

• Prepare and communicate inspection reports to quality management and production teams

• Follow all safety requirements and comply with AS9100D, ISO 13485, and other applicable standards
